Unauthorized action execution via unvalidated document POSTs
Published Jan 10, 2026 · Updated Jan 10, 2026
CSRF in React Router before 7.12.0 and Remix server runtime before 2.17.3 allows remote attackers to execute UI route actions. Document POST processing invokes server-side route actions or React Server Actions without validating the request origin. A victim must submit the cross-origin request, and only Framework Mode action handlers or unstable RSC mode are exposed.
